Urologist Jobs in Stockton, CA

A Urologist is a specialist in the medical field who deals with diseases and conditions affecting the urinary tract in both males and females, and the reproductive system in males. The professional's work includes diagnosing, treating, and managing patients with urological disorders. Their expertise covers a wide range of issues including kidney stones, urinary tract infections, bladder control problems, and prostate issues. Urologists also perform surgeries such as vasectomies or prostatectomies, and may work closely with other specialists such as oncologists and nephrologists.

Prior to becoming a Urologist, a professional typically needs to have experience in roles such as a General Physician or a Resident in Surgery or Internal Medicine. They must possess strong skills in patient care, diagnosis, and decision making, as well as a deep understanding of medical ethics and patient rights. They also need to be certified, with the certification process including an undergraduate degree, medical school, a urology residency, and often, additional fellowship training in a urological subspecialty. Some Urologists may choose to specialize further in areas such as male infertility or pediatric urology.
